In its 2024 IRS Form 990-PF filing, Lee and Luis Lainer Family Foundation reported 17 grants totaling $1,950,000 to 17 organizations across 4 states and territories, most often for general operating support. Its largest reported grant was $1,000,000 to Pressman Academy.
